美文网首页
php 筛选出二维数组某字段最大或者最小值

php 筛选出二维数组某字段最大或者最小值

作者: 风度翩翩的程序猿 | 来源:发表于2021-06-17 15:00 被阅读0次

上代码

 public function searchmax($arr, $field) // 最小值 只需要最后一个max函数  替换为 min函数即可
    {
        if (!is_array($arr) || !$field) { //判断是否是数组以及传过来的字段是否是空
            return false;
        }
        $temp = array();
        foreach ($arr as $key => $val) {
            $temp[] = $val[$field]; // 用一个空数组来承接字段
        }
        return max($temp);  // 用php自带函数 max 来返回该数组的最大值,一维数组可直接用max函数
    }

相关文章

网友评论

      本文标题:php 筛选出二维数组某字段最大或者最小值

      本文链接:https://www.haomeiwen.com/subject/luscyltx.html